I wish to use Visio to design the look of a software page and I was wondering if there was a template available the offered the same type of symbol-based form objects that a programming application like Visual Basic offers. For example the template would have the following type symbols: radio button, check boxes, scroll down boxes, etc.

Visio Professional has a template for creating Windows XP User Interfaces.
We use it at Microsoft quite a bit to mock up user interfaces. Note that
these shapes are graphically accurate but cannot be used to generate any
user interface code.
